Consider two curves `C_1: y^2=4[sqrt(y)]x a n dC_2: x^2=4[sqrt(x)]y ,` where [.] denotes the greatest integer function. Then the area of region enclosed by these two curves within the square formed by the lines `x=1,y=1,x=4,y=4` is `8/3s qdotu n i t s` (b) `(10)/3s qdotu n i t s` `(11)/3s qdotu n i t s` (d) `(11)/4s qdotu n i t s`

A

`8//3` sq. units

B

`10//3` sq. units

C

`11//3` sq. units

D

`11//4` sq. units

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
C

`y^(2)=4[sqrt(y)]x`
`"For "y in [1,4),[sqrt(y)]=1 or y^(2)=4x.`
`"Similarly, for "x in [1,4),[sqrt(x)]=1` and
`x^(2)=4[sqrt(x)]y" would transform into "x^(2)=4y`

The required area is the shaded region.
`A=overset(2)underset(0)int(2sqrt(x)-1)dx+overset(4)underset(2)int(2sqrt(x)-(x^(2))/(4))dx`
`=((4)/(3)x^(3//2)-x)_(1)^(2)+((4)/(3)x^(3//2)-(x^(3))/(12))_(2)^(4)=(11)/(3)` sq. units
